I like the look of this service as it is a proactive way of keeping tabs on my website hosting.

The only thing that I am not sure about is the degree to which it can monitor my website hosting. Clearly if the webserver is down the this tool will spot it. But what about if the website hosting is accessible and yet it is unable to connect to its ms SQL Server databse - this would give a customer my website hosting's error page?

Hi Chris,
The service allows you to specify key words which should appear on the page. If they don't appear, it realises something is wrong and will contact you. You can see more here:

http://www.monitor.checker-design.co...nswer&faqid=23

You are also able to monitor the MySQL daemon is working but this would involve allowing the IP addresses of the monitoring station through your server firewall. Depending on your system, that may or may not be possible i.e. support might not be too keen to add them on a shared server but if you have your own VPS Hosting or higher it shouldn't be a problem.

Hope that answers your question.
